March 13, 2022



We're assigned to the East Region as the #8 seed. The bracket makers aren't convinced this year's team is quite as good as some of Coach Sims' earlier products. We'll face Alabama-Birmingham in the first round.

This contest will be a repeat of our first game in the 2015 tournament, with both teams seeded exactly the way they were then. We won that one, 68-50, with James Sanders and Dana Broughton scoring 14 points each.

Holy Cross secures the #3 seed in the NIT West Region. Bucknell will appear in the CBI tourney, as its #7 seed.


March 18, 2022
NCAA East Region, First Round
(8) #16 Lafayette 77, (9) Alabama-Birmingham 61

This game is a 30-30 deadlock at halftime, but we pour it on after the break and roll into the next round.

Matthew Ackerman fires in 29 points, ensuring his Lafayette career will not end tonight. Byron Shores adds 12 from the bench, while Blue Collar Man Asdrubal Cruz takes only two shots from the field, makes them both, hits three free throws, and snares 12 rebounds.

Our next opponent will be second-ranked Boston College.
Record: 29-4.


March 20, 2022
NCAA East Region, Second Round
(1) #2 Boston College 79, (8) #16 Lafayette 67

More than a few TV viewers watch this game, which is closer than the score indicates until the final few minutes.

We turn the ball over 26 times, making our task much, much harder. When we do get a chance to shoot, we do it well; we sink 26 of our 49 field goal attempts.

Matthew Ackerman closes out his Lafayette career with 20 points. Byron Shores sizzles with 17 points in 16 minutes. Matt Robles scores 8 with 10 rebounds; Asdrubal Cruz scores 10 with 7 rebounds.

Holy Cross is still alive in the NIT after a 69-58 defeat of Creighton.
Record: 29-5.
